What Are the Benefits of a PPSR Check?

POSTED ON MAY 14, 2025 BY PRAVIN DILIP

The Personal Property Securities Register (PPSR) serves as an important mechanism in Australia to safeguard financial interests. The PPSR maintains records of security interests for personal property items.

The PPSR covers assets such as equipment and vehicles along with intellectual property rights. The PPSR covers all movable assets and intangible items but excludes land buildings.

A PPSR Check delivers multiple advantages to both buyers and sellers as well as lenders and insolvency practitioners. It safeguards your financial interests while enhancing transparency and boosting your recovery potential when problems occur.

What Is the PPSR?

PPSR is a nationwide online system maintained by the Australian Government. The system records and tracks interests in personal property regarding security. Lenders or sellers obtain legal precedence over an asset when they record a security interest.

The system benefits many users. Users purchasing goods can utilize the PPSR online system to determine if any outstanding payments exist for an item. Creditors may use the PPSR to record their financial interests for protection.

The property securities register PPSR provides a platform to view and administer interests related to cars, boats, tools, livestock among other items.The system has wide applications for verifying financial issues with motor vehicles.It helps buyers check for problems before completing purchases.

Why Registering Interests Matters?

Businesses commonly include retention of title clause when selling goods on credit terms. Ownership remains with the seller until full payment by the buyer is completed. Under Australian law these measures fail to provide sufficient protection.

The seller needs to register on the PPSR to obtain legal protection. By registering they receive the rights that belong to a secured party. Sellers who register gain stronger legal rights compared to unsecured creditors if buyers default on payment.

Sellers who fail to register retainment title clauses face the risk of losing their goods despite their legal ownership status.

How a PPSR Check Helps Buyers

Buyers of motor vehicles or used equipment encounter significant risks when they skip the pre-purchase check. Assets with active registrations allow secured parties to execute repossession rights.

A simple PPSR search prevents such situations. The search reveals registered interests that could trigger legal conflicts or result in asset repossession. The PPSR check enables buyers to make knowledgeable choices while steering clear of expensive errors.

Small business owners purchasing used goods also enjoy benefits. Buyers stay clear of encumbered items that are neither functional nor transferable.

Protection for Lenders and Creditors

For lenders, the PPSR is essential. It ensures their interests are legally recognised. Register a security interest enables a lender to become a secured creditor with legal rights to that security.

The likelihood of asset recovery improves greatly when the borrower defaults or enters liquidation. A lender has the right to obtain either the physical goods or the monetary value that the interest protects.

This is especially important in insolvency cases. The insolvency practitioner employs the PPSR to establish priority claims. Those who registered early get paid first. People who failed to register early frequently get only minimal payments or nothing at all.

The Risks of Not Using PPSR

The absence of PPSR usage can cause substantial financial losses. Ownership rights could disappear when you conduct credit sales without registering them. When you purchase an asset without obtaining a PPSR check you open yourself up to losing that asset to someone else who claims ownership.

In insolvency proceedings unsecured creditors receive payment after all other creditors have been paid. Registered interests come first. The financial impact of this difference can result in either saving thousands of dollars or losing thousands of dollars.

The PPSR needs to be employed to enforce a retention of title regardless of whether the seller includes one. Courts typically give preference to registered creditors instead of legal owners when registration is not completed.

Using PPSR during Insolvency

The insolvency practitioner needs to determine the creditors and claimants when a business enters insolvency. PPSR records enable the fast identification of rightful ownership of assets.

A registered interest in PPSR places a creditor in a more advantageous position. The creditor is entitled to take back the goods or receive priority during payment settlements. If creditors fail to secure PPSR protection their interests could remain unrecognized.

The legal clarity provided accelerates the process while maintaining fairness for all parties involved. The system safeguards those who invested time for proper registration.

Buyers Can Check Before Purchasing

People and businesses can both search the PPSR with ease to find relevant information about assets before making a purchase. Input the serial number, VIN or asset information to proceed with the search. Users can search motor vehicles through their registration number or chassis ID.

The platform displays whether a security interest exists or if the asset has no encumbrances. The process requires minimal time but reduces financial costs and legal worries.

FAQs

1. What is a PPSR Check and why is it important?

A Personal Property Securities Register search examines security interests to find any registered claims on personal property types such as vehicles, machinery, and goods. A PPSR Check is crucial since it enables buyers to identify assets that people owe money on or assets that might be seized

2. How does registering on the PPSR protect sellers and lenders?

Registering a security interest on the PPSR provides sellers and lenders with the legal standing of a secured party. Registration provides secured parties precedence above unsecured creditors during bankruptcy situations and enhances their ability to reclaim assets or owed amounts.

3. What types of property can be registered on the PPSR?

Personal property such as motor vehicles, farming equipment, intellectual property, and company goods sold on credit, and tools can be registered on the PPSR. The register does not include land buildings but is limited to movable assets along with intangible properties.

4. Can small business owners benefit from using the PPSR?

Yes, small business owners benefit greatly by using the PPSR to protect goods sold on credit or consignment. The system safeguards their interests while preventing loss and enhancing their position during lender negotiations and insolvency proceedings.
